Jackie Kennedy Costume

Channel 1960s elegance with the iconic pink suit and pillbox hat.

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is remains one of the most influential style icons in American history, famous for her sophisticated 'Jackie Look' during her time as First Lady. Her most recognizable outfit is the elegant pink double-breasted suit paired with a matching pillbox hat. This costume is a popular choice for those seeking a vintage, historically significant, and instantly recognizable 1960s look.

What you need for a Jackie Kennedy costume

  • Pink double-breasted blazer

    A pink bouclé or tweed double-breasted jacket featuring a navy blue collar, navy blue lapels, and gold buttons.

    DIY: Use a plain pink blazer and sew navy blue fabric over the collar and lapels, then swap the buttons for gold ones.

  • Matching pink pencil skirt

    A knee-length pink tweed or bouclé pencil skirt that matches the fabric and color of the blazer.

    DIY: Find a matching pink skirt at a thrift store or use any structured pink knee-length skirt.

  • Pink pillbox hat

    A structured, round pink pillbox hat in a matching shade of pink, worn flat on the crown of the head.

    DIY: Wrap a circular cardboard base in matching pink fabric and secure it with bobby pins.

  • White gloves

    Short, wrist-length white cotton or satin gloves.

  • Pearl necklace

    A classic three-strand faux pearl strand necklace sitting close to the collarbone.

    DIY: Layer three individual pearl necklaces of slightly different lengths.

  • Black low-heel pumps

    Classic black leather or faux leather pumps with a low block heel or kitten heel.

    DIY: Any simple, closed-toe black dress shoes will work.

How to put it together

  1. 1

    Put on the pink pencil skirt and tuck in a simple dark top if needed under the blazer.

  2. 2

    Put on the pink double-breasted blazer and button it completely.

  3. 3

    Style your hair into a voluminous 1960s bouffant flip, or secure a styled brown wig in place.

  4. 4

    Place the pink pillbox hat flat on the top-back of your head, securing it with bobby pins if necessary.

  5. 5

    Put on the three-strand pearl necklace so it sits neatly over the collar of the blazer.

  6. 6

    Slip on the short white wrist-length gloves.

  7. 7

    Finish the look with classic black low-heel pumps.

Makeup & hair

Style your hair into a voluminous, structured 1960s brown bouffant bob with flipped-out ends. Keep makeup classic and polished with neutral eyeshadow, subtle winged black eyeliner, groomed eyebrows, and a soft pink or nude lipstick.

Tips

  • Use plenty of hairspray and backcombing (teasing) to get the authentic, high-volume 1960s bouffant shape.
  • Secure the pillbox hat with hairpins crossed in an 'X' shape inside the hat loop to keep it from sliding off.
  • Keep the look pristine and elegant, avoiding any theatrical distressing unless you are specifically going for a historical reenactment look.
  • Opt for low kitten heels to ensure you can walk comfortably during long events.

Jackie Kennedy costume FAQ

What color was Jackie Kennedy's famous suit?
Jackie Kennedy's famous suit worn on November 22, 1963, was a bright strawberry pink double-breasted bouclé suit with a navy blue collar.
How do you style your hair for a Jackie Kennedy costume?
You need a voluminous 1960s bouffant flip. This is achieved by teasing the roots for height, smoothing the top layer, and curling the ends of a shoulder-length bob outward.
What accessories do I need for a Jackie O costume?
The essential accessories are a matching pink pillbox hat, short white gloves, a classic three-strand pearl necklace, and simple black pumps.

Did you know? The original pink suit worn by Jackie Kennedy was actually a high-quality authorized copy of a Chanel design, custom-made by the New York fashion house Chez Ninon to avoid political criticism for buying foreign clothing.
